Radio IC device
First Claim
1. A radio IC device comprising:
- a high frequency device defined by a radio IC arranged to process transmitted and received signals and a feed circuit including an inductance element electrically connected to or electromagnetically coupled to the radio IC; and
a radiation plate arranged so as to be coupled to the high frequency device, the radiation plate being defined by a planar ground electrode disposed on or in a printed wiring board;
whereinthe feed circuit includes at least one of a resonance circuit and a matching circuit including the inductance element through which the radio IC is operated by a signal received by the radiation plate, and through which an answer signal from the radio IC is radiated from the radiation plate to the outside;
the inductance element of the feed circuit is electromagnetically coupled to at least one of an edge of the radiation plate or a corner of the radiation plate, so as to intersect with a magnetic field generated by current flowing through the edge or the corner of the radiation plate; and
a wiring electrode is provided on the printed wiring board, the wiring electrode and the ground electrode are isolated from each other, and the feed circuit is arranged across a region between the wiring electrode and the ground electrode.

Abstract
A radio IC device includes an electromagnetic coupling module includes a radio IC chip arranged to process transmitted and received signals and a feed circuit board including an inductance element. The feed circuit board includes an external electrode electromagnetically coupled to the feed circuit, and the external electrode is electrically connected to a shielding case or a wiring cable. The shielding case or the wiring cable functions as a radiation plate. The radio IC chip is operated by a signal received by the shielding case or the wiring, and the answer signal from the radio IC chip is radiated from the shielding case or the wiring cable to the outside. A metal component functions as the radiation plate, and the metal component may be a ground electrode disposed on the printed wiring board.
